Understanding maxpedition backpack Types and Variations
Type Name | Key Distinguishing Features | Primary B2B Applications | Brief Pros & Cons for Buyers |
---|---|---|---|
Falcon-II Backpack | 23L capacity, front-loading, MOLLE compatible | Outdoor activities, tactical operations | Pros: Versatile, durable; Cons: Limited laptop storage |
Vulture-II Backpack | 34L capacity, hydration pocket, multiple compartments | Military, law enforcement, hiking | Pros: Spacious, organized; Cons: Bulky for daily use |
Pygmy Falcon-II Backpack | Compact 13.7L capacity, lightweight, rugged | EDC (Everyday Carry), urban use | Pros: Lightweight, easy to carry; Cons: Limited storage |
Entity™ Series | Covert design, subdued colors, modular features | Security, covert operations, everyday use | Pros: Discreet, versatile; Cons: Less tactical appeal |
AGR Series: Advanced Gear Research | Enhanced durability, specialized compartments | Tactical missions, outdoor adventures | Pros: High durability, specialized design; Cons: Higher price point |
Falcon-II Backpack
The Falcon-II Backpack is designed for versatility with a 23L capacity and multiple compartments for organization. It features front-loading access, making it easy to pack and retrieve gear quickly. This model is ideal for outdoor activities and tactical operations, where durability and functionality are paramount. B2B buyers should consider its rugged build, though they may want to note the lack of a dedicated laptop compartment.

Illustrative Image (Source: Google Search)
Vulture-II Backpack
With a larger capacity of 34L, the Vulture-II Backpack is equipped with hydration pockets and numerous compartments. This backpack is particularly suited for military and law enforcement applications, where the need for organization and water access is critical. Its robust design ensures it can withstand harsh conditions, but its bulkiness might not be ideal for everyday use in urban settings.
Pygmy Falcon-II Backpack
The Pygmy Falcon-II is a compact option, boasting a 13.7L capacity that makes it perfect for everyday carry (EDC) and urban environments. Its lightweight design and rugged construction allow for easy transport, making it a favorite among users who prefer a minimalistic approach. However, potential buyers should be aware that its smaller size limits storage capacity, which might not meet the needs of those requiring more space.
Entity™ Series
The Entity™ Series backpacks are designed with a focus on covert operations. Their subdued colors and modular features make them suitable for security personnel and those requiring discretion in their carry gear. This series combines functionality with a low-profile aesthetic, appealing to buyers looking for versatility in various environments. However, the less tactical appearance may not appeal to all users.
AGR Series: Advanced Gear Research
The AGR Series is built for extreme durability and functionality, featuring specialized compartments for tactical gear. This series is ideal for outdoor adventures and tactical missions where ruggedness and organization are essential. While these backpacks offer high durability and specialized designs, buyers should consider the higher price point as a potential drawback compared to other models.

Manufacturing Processes
The manufacturing of Maxpedition backpacks involves several key stages that ensure the final product is of high quality and meets customer expectations.
1. Material Preparation
Maxpedition primarily uses 1000D nylon, a high-density fabric known for its strength and abrasion resistance. The preparation phase includes:
- Sourcing Quality Materials: The nylon is sourced from reputable suppliers to guarantee durability. The fabric is treated with TEFLON, enhancing its water and grime resistance.
- Cutting and Shaping: Once the materials are acquired, they are cut into specific patterns and shapes according to the design specifications. Precision cutting machines are utilized to ensure consistency.
2. Forming
In this stage, the cut materials are formed into components of the backpack:
- Stitching: High-tensile strength threads are used to stitch various components together. The stitching process involves multiple layers, particularly in stress points, to enhance durability.
- Adding Reinforcements: Areas that will undergo significant stress, such as straps and seams, are reinforced to prevent wear and tear over time.
3. Assembly
The assembled parts are then combined to form the complete backpack:
- Component Integration: Zippers, buckles, and other hardware are integrated into the backpack. This step often requires specialized machinery to ensure proper alignment and functionality.
- Quality Checks During Assembly: Quality control personnel are present during assembly to catch any defects early on, ensuring that every component meets the set standards.
4. Finishing
The final stage focuses on the aesthetic and functional aspects of the backpack:
- Final Stitching and Trimming: Any loose threads are trimmed, and final stitches are added to ensure a neat finish.
- Inspection and Cleaning: Each backpack undergoes a thorough inspection for defects and is cleaned to remove any manufacturing residues before packaging.
Quality Assurance
Quality assurance is integral to Maxpedition’s manufacturing processes, ensuring that each backpack meets international standards and customer expectations.
Relevant International Standards
Maxpedition adheres to several quality standards, including:
- ISO 9001: This international standard outlines the requirements for a quality management system (QMS), ensuring consistent quality in products and services.
- CE Marking: While primarily associated with European markets, CE marking demonstrates that products meet EU safety, health, and environmental protection standards.
Quality Control Checkpoints
Quality control checkpoints are strategically placed throughout the manufacturing process:
- Incoming Quality Control (IQC): Upon receiving materials, a thorough inspection is conducted to ensure they meet quality specifications. This includes checking fabric strength, color consistency, and treatment effectiveness.
- In-Process Quality Control (IPQC): During the assembly process, random samples are taken for inspection. This includes checking stitching quality, alignment of components, and functionality of zippers and buckles.
- Final Quality Control (FQC): Before packaging, each backpack is subjected to a final inspection. This includes checking for cosmetic defects, ensuring all components are functioning correctly, and verifying that the product meets design specifications.
Common Testing Methods
Maxpedition employs various testing methods to ensure product quality:
- Tensile Strength Tests: To measure the fabric’s resistance to breaking under tension.
- Water Resistance Tests: To assess the effectiveness of the water-repellent treatments applied to the fabric.
- Durability Tests: Simulating wear and tear to ensure the backpack can withstand rigorous use in various environments.

Essential Technical Properties and Trade Terminology for maxpedition backpack
Key Technical Properties of Maxpedition Backpacks
When considering Maxpedition backpacks for your business needs, it is essential to understand their technical specifications. Here are some critical properties that define the quality and functionality of these backpacks:
-
Material Grade: 1000D Nylon
– Definition: This refers to the denier (D) measurement of the nylon fabric used in the construction of the backpack. A 1000D nylon is known for its durability and resistance to abrasions and tears.
– B2B Importance: For buyers, this means that the backpacks can withstand rigorous use in various environments, making them suitable for tactical, outdoor, and daily carry purposes. This durability translates into lower replacement costs and higher customer satisfaction. -
Hydration Compatibility
– Definition: This feature indicates that the backpack is designed to accommodate hydration systems, such as water bladders or hydration packs.
– B2B Importance: In markets where outdoor activities are prevalent, having hydration compatibility can be a selling point. It caters to consumers who prioritize convenience and hydration during expeditions, enhancing the product’s marketability. -
MOLLE (Modular Lightweight Load-carrying Equipment) Compatibility
– Definition: This refers to the system of webbing sewn onto the backpack, allowing for the attachment of additional pouches and gear.
– B2B Importance: MOLLE compatibility enhances the versatility of the backpack, enabling users to customize their loadout according to specific needs. This is particularly appealing to military and tactical organizations looking for adaptable gear. -
Compression Straps
– Definition: These are adjustable straps that help to compress the load within the backpack, keeping it stable and secure.
– B2B Importance: Compression straps are vital for maintaining a low profile and distributing weight evenly, which is crucial for long-term comfort during transport. This feature can be a deciding factor for buyers concerned with user experience and ergonomics. -
Water Resistance
– Definition: While not completely waterproof, the nylon used in Maxpedition backpacks is treated to be water-resistant, providing some protection against the elements.
– B2B Importance: This characteristic is essential for users who may encounter inclement weather. It assures buyers that their investment will protect valuable equipment and supplies, making it a practical choice for various applications.

Brief Evolution/History
Founded in 2003 in Los Angeles, Maxpedition began as a response to the demand for high-quality, tactical gear. The brand quickly gained recognition for its durable and functional backpacks, which are designed for extreme conditions. While the design process occurs in the USA, production primarily takes place in Taiwan and Vietnam, ensuring both quality and competitive pricing.
Over the years, Maxpedition has expanded its product range, catering to various needs from outdoor adventures to everyday carry solutions.
